## Environments: Tollgate session service

This page documents the environments where the token-refresh bug (sessions silently expiring mid-request) was reproduced and fixed. The defect only manifests when the refresh window is shorter than the gateway's retry timeout, which is why staging — with its longer window — never showed it. Reviewers should confirm any change to refresh timing against all three environments, not just staging. For comparison during review, the production environment currently runs with the following values:

service settings:
TAMWYN_PIN=1836
TAMWYN_TENANT=kelion
TAMWYN_METRICS_HOST=metrics.tamwyn.nelvrodyn.internal
TAMWYN_SEAL=seal_0c09ca81
TAMWYN_STANDBY_TEAM=silmir

Action item from the Pondworks incident: plugin-initiated queries exhausted the shared database connection pool, starving core services. Effective next release, all external plugins must acquire connections through the managed pool client, which enforces per-plugin limits and timeouts. Direct driver connections will be rejected at startup. Plugin authors should migrate before the enforcement date; most need only a one-line change. Migration steps and limit tables are documented below.

dashboard of taduf-yagap = https://confluence.tolvaqsys.internal/display/display/projects/display

HANDOVER — Drellis to Okafor

Heads: the Stratowave product line retires end of Q3. Final builds ship in July; support contracts honoured for 18 months, no renewals. Tooling at the Harnmouth plant gets reassigned to the Cindertrack line — Ravi owns that transfer. Customer comms drafted, embargoed until the June announcement. Spares inventory to be drawn down, not replenished. Remaining engineering staff move to Cindertrack or the services group; HR has the mapping. Keep this quiet until June. Context for all of it sits below.

internal memo for tagef-hadup: Gross margin on Ulaath came in at 15 percent against a plan of 5 percent. Only 7 of the 120 pilot accounts renewed Ulaath, so a churn review is set for October 15.